Resumo: The aim of this work was to apply computational fluid dynamics (CFD) analysis to Mocoffee’s single-serve coffee capsule system in order to predict the hydrodynamics of water inside the extraction chamber, as well as to determine the impact of certain model parameters and design features on the fluid flow and, consequently, on the efficiency of the extraction. The geometries of the extraction chamber of the coffee machine were built using the software Solidworks 2016, while the computational mesh and 3D numeric calculations were done using the software Ansys Fluent 16.0. The experimental data used to validate the CFD model was obtained through a set of extractions of different coffee blends, all of them performed in a custom made machine that replicated the very same extraction process as seen in a Mocoffee patented espresso machine (Bossa). Different turbulence models and near-wall treatments were tested to capture the significant features of the fluid flow, such as mixing and the formation of eddies in the more unstable regions of the domain. The CFD results and measured data from the experiments were compared, with a reasonable agreement found with the experimental data for pressure and mass flow rate, but only for a coffee bed resistance that was higher than its predicted theoretical value.
